红黑树:为什么工程中都喜欢用红黑树这种平衡二叉树? 在计算机科学领域,数据结构的选择对于程序的性能和效率至关重要。当涉及到需要高效地存储和检索数据的场景时,平衡二叉树常常是一个很好的选择。而在众多平衡二叉树中,红黑树以其独特的优势在工程中备受青睐。 一、平衡二叉树简介 平衡二叉树是一种二叉搜索树,它通过一定的规则来保持树的平衡,使得树的高度始终保持在对数级别。这样可以确保在进行插入、删除和查找操作时,时间复杂度都能保持在 O ( l o g n ) O(log n)